Gitlab Merge Request Approval, You can configure your merge request
Gitlab Merge Request Approval, You can configure your merge requests so that they must be approved before they can be merged. You can To enable merge request approvals in GitLab, follow these steps: Login to your GitLab account and navigate to your project. dart GitLab has released emergency security patches addressing multiple critical vulnerabilities that could enable attackers to perform account takeovers and execute stored cross Use approval rules to define the users or groups who should approve merge requests. Select Settings > Merge requests. Complete DevOps platform with CI/CD pipelines and full VPS control. You can also Configuring Approval Rules for Merge Requests in the Free Version of GitLab CE Hi everyone, I’m Victor, a DevOps engineer at Nixys. While GitLab Free allows all users with Developer or greater permissions to approve merge requests, these approvals are optional. 2. com, GitLab Self-Managed, GitLab Dedicated Approval rules define how many approvals a merge request Aquí nos gustaría mostrarte una descripción, pero el sitio web que estás mirando no lo permite. This tutorial shows you how to review Aquí nos gustaría mostrarte una descripción, pero el sitio web que estás mirando no lo permite. Select Add approval Navigate to your project's Settings > General and expand Merge request approvals. Available rules Merge request approval settings that can be set for the instance are: GitLab Enterprise Edition If, on the other hand, an approver removes their approval but the number of approvals given stays at or above the number of required Define approval rules and limits in GitLab with merge request approval settings. 2 it should be enabled by default(?), but I can’t see Learn how to use merge request pipelines in GitLab CI/CD to test changes efficiently, run targeted jobs, and improve code quality before merging. NOTE: Note: In 11. Send merge request information to non-GitLab systems in your preferred format. GitLab Premium and GitLab Ultimate provide additional flexibility: Create required rules about the number and type of approvers before work can merge. Search: Search I made code change, committed the branch and, at gitlab page, I created the merge request. Unapprove a merge request Removes Available in GitLab Core and higher tiers. Use a simple approval matrix: Standard change: 👍 0 👎 0 Merge request pipeline #451606 failed Merge request pipeline failed for bc3326b8 6 months ago Approval is optional Merged by Kitware Robot 6 months ago Revert Required setup: Enable Amazon Bedrock and request access to your target Claude models Create an IAM OIDC provider for GitLab if not already Merge requests that target a different project, such as from a fork to the upstream project, use the default approval rules from the target (upstream) project, not the source (fork). Select Save changes. To support keeping individual merge requests small, GitLab can Select Push rules. Any member of the group can approve or reject the The detailed_merge_status attribute is not in either the checking or approvals_syncing states. Learn how to enforce security rules in GitLab using merge request approval policies to automate scans, approvals, and compliance across your projects. Merge request approval rules and settings through the GitLab UI or with the Merge request approvals API. CI/CD END-TO-END FLOW (REAL-WORLD, DETAILED) 1️⃣ Developer Writes Code (Basics) • Developer writes application code (Java / Python / Node / Go, etc. The merge request review process ensures that subject matter experts review your proposed changes before they are merged. He'll guide you We currently have an approval rule saying that each MR must be approved by at least one member of our group. GitLab Enterprise Edition Merge request approval settings (PREMIUM) You can configure the settings for merge request approvals to ensure the approval rules meet your use case. By following the provided steps and best practices, you can establish an With this update, Approval Tasks support group approvers. Merge Request Approvals GitLab’s Merge Request Required Approvals play a crucial role in facilitating and strengthening audits through several key mechanisms: Approval history approve merge requests. You can create required rules about the number and type of appr Aquí nos gustaría mostrarte una descripción, pero el sitio web que estás mirando no lo permite. Merge request approval policies also provide additional flexibility with more granular Any user with Developer or greater permissions can approve a merge request in GitLab Free and higher tiers. Sample Gitlab Pipeline Codeowner Update for Pubspec - pubspec_pipleine_codeowners. Expand Merge request approvals. You can specify a group using the group:<groupName> syntax in the params list. To request for this MR, assign the writer listed for the applicable DevOps stage. 2 version and trying to enable “Merge requests approval” setting. Merge request approval rules DETAILS: Tier: Premium, Ultimate Offering: GitLab. To ensure all changes are reviewed, configure optional or required approvals for merge requests in your project. Code review is an essential practice of every successful project, and giving your Merge requests are often chained together, with one merge request depending on the code added or changed in another merge request. Tutorial: Review a merge request Merge request reviews help ensure only high-quality code makes it into your codebase. com, GitLab Self-Managed, GitLab Dedicated You can In GitLab Premium and higher tiers, you can enforce multiple approval rules on a merge request, and multiple default approval rules for a project. Choose the required options. In GitLab, the best way to do this is by using Merge Merge request approval rules prevent users from overriding certain project settings. Merged: These merge requests merged in the last 14 days, and you were an assignee or a reviewer. This Hands-On Guide walks you through creating a merge request and approval rules in GitLab. Locate Any eligible user and choose the number of approvals Configure merge request approvals for your GitLab instance. 8 and feature flag removed in 12. the External API approval rules epic. When enabled, these settings are enforced for all projects and groups in the instance. Approvers can be optional or required. These approvals are optional and don't prevent merging without approval. More merge request approval settings for more control of the level of oversight and security your project needs. We help various companies implement DevOps, MLOps, and GitLabドキュメント(Community Edition, Enterprise Edition, Omnibusパッケージ, GitLab Runner) Merge request approvals can be configured globally to apply across all (or a subset) projects with policies. to avoid any issues. If your tier supports multiple default rules: Aquí nos gustaría mostrarte una descripción, pero el sitio web que estás mirando no lo permite. Merge request For example, we can record multiple audit events when the user updates a merge request approval rule. In this tutorial, we explored how to enable merge request approvals, request approvals, and give approvals in GitLab. Go to "Settings" or "Project Settings" (depending on the GitLab To activate the merge request approvals: The steps above are the minimum required to get approvals working in your merge requests, but there are a couple more options available that To add a merge request approval rule: On the left sidebar, select Search or go to and find your project. Any approval rules that were previously manually Define approval rules and limits in GitLab with merge request approval settings. Manage version control system configuration as code using Terraform GitHub or GitLab providers to ensure consistent repository settings and enable automation. com, Self-managed, GitLab Dedicated Approval rules define how many approvals a merge request must receive before it can Welcome to ETSI Forge Merge request approval rules Tier: Premium, Ultimate Offering: GitLab. The merge request diff contains a patch_id_sha that is not NULL. Eligible approvers can also use the /approve quick action when adding a comment to a merge request. We'd like these MRs to get merged in automatically if/when the CI pipeline Aquí nos gustaría mostrarte una descripción, pero el sitio web que estás mirando no lo permite. com, Self-managed, GitLab Dedicated Approval rules define how many Our group has a bot that creates merge requests for certain mechanical changes to our code base. We recommend upgrading at least to version 11. Options include preventing author approval, requiring re-authentication, and removing approvals on new commits. In this video, we discuss creating a merge request with approval rules in GitLab. To set up a review process for changes in your project, configure merge request approvals. In the Merge request approvals section, scroll to Approval rules. NOTE: Note: If a merge request targets a different project, such as from a fork to the upstream project, the default approval rules will be taken from the target Aquí nos gustaría mostrarte una descripción, pero el sitio web que estás mirando no lo permite. Expand Approvals. Merge request approval policies also provide additional flexibility with more granular 在左侧菜单中选择“General”选项,然后找到“Merge Request Approvals” 在“Merge Request Approvals”部分,可以设置“Minimum approvals”为3,这样当有3个approve时才能merge请求 GitLab is an open source end-to-end software development platform with built-in version control, issue tracking, code review, CI/CD, and more. (We also have "Prevent approval by DETAILS: Tier: Premium, Ultimate Offering: GitLab. In the Merge request approvals section, in the Integration with custom tools designed to approve merge requests from outside of GitLab. CAUTION: Caution: There was a regression affecting this feature in 11. As defined in the merge request approval policy, the merge request is blocked and waiting for approval. As part of this user flow, we would like to audit changes to both approvers and Compare AI coding assistants, evaluate features, and find the right tool for your codebase. Merge request approval rules with the Merge If approval rule overrides are not allowed, all changes to default rules are applied to existing merge requests. For example, if you set it to 3 each merge request has to receive 3 approvals from different people before it can be merged through the Merge request approvals can be configured globally to apply across all (or a subset) projects with policies. If you want keep code quality high, it is important that you use a code review process. Ensure docs metadata are present and Hi everyone, I am using gitlab free self-managed 14. com, GitLab Self-Managed, GitLab Dedicated You can Edit merge request approval settings To view or edit merge request approval settings: Go to your project and select Settings > Merge requests. com, GitLab Self-Managed, GitLab Dedicated Approval rules . Redesign introduced in GitLab Premium 11. You now know how to set up and use merge request approval policies to catch vulnerabilities! Documentation for the REST API for merge request approval settings in GitLab. The problem is, the "Merge" button is greyed out and I do not receive approval request If not requested for this MR, must be scheduled post-merge. I guess in 14. 0. Reviewers add review comments to Deploy GitLab on your VPS in one click with a ready-to-use Docker template. ) • Code is written on a local 36a5dbdf - mac: harmonize function to get csi reports f9fb02b1 - clean-up: minimize code repetition 623dc19d - Merge remote-tracking branch 'origin/uci_csi_on_pusch' into Manage version control system configuration as code using Terraform GitHub or GitLab providers to ensure consistent repository settings and enable automation. The intention for Merge requests that target a different project, such as from a fork to the upstream project, use the default approval rules from the target (upstream) project, not the source (fork). This provides a consistent mechanism for Adding or removing an approval If approvals are activated for the given project, when a user visits an open merge request, depending on their eligibility, one of the following is possible: They are not an GitLab Enterprise Edition Merge request approval settings Tier: Premium, Ultimate Offering: GitLab. 8 Any user with Developer or greater permissions can approve a merge request in GitLab Core. Approval settings These settings limit who 9 Even though Merge Request Approvals are not part of the Free GitLab tier, the functionality is still available on the Merge Request user interface and data is available in the API, so Learn how to improve GitLab extensibility and integration with external applications in this demo. The new branch, and later its merge request, are GitLab CE中的Git合并请求批准 在本文中,我们将介绍GitLab CE中的Git合并请求批准功能以及如何使用它来提高团队合作的效率和代码质量。 阅读更多:Git 教程 什么是Git合并请求批准 在开发团队中, How To Create a Merge Request With Approval Rules in GitLab. Merge request Go to your project and select Settings > Merge requests. 8. They help to ensure that changes are reviewed before they’re merged into your project. If your team breaks issues into tasks, you can create a branch directly from the task to speed the process up. Create a ServiceNow change request that references the GitLab merge request ID and includes the sandbox report. Aquí nos gustaría mostrarte una descripción, pero el sitio web que estás mirando no lo permite. Self-host GitLab on your own servers, in a Introduced in GitLab Premium 11. Developer documentation explaining the design and workflow of merge request approval rules. The result: a seamless integration that Documentation for the REST API for merge request approval settings in GitLab. Active: These merge requests need attention from you, or a member of your team. Approvals cannot be changed after a merge request is merged. Revoke approval: The user viewing the merge request has already approved the merge request. Your article Tutorial: Integrate GitLab Merge Request approvals with external systems is all nice and good, and we would love to use this feature - but it would triple our GitLab bill マージリクエスト承認API を使用して、マージリクエスト承認ルールを設定する。 ルール設定の詳細については、 承認ルール を参照してください。 必須の承認 GitLab Enterprise Edition Merge request approval rules Tier: Premium, Ultimate Offering: GitLab. In GitLab Enterprise Edition Merge request approval settings Tier: Premium, Ultimate Offering: GitLab. Use merge request reviews to discuss and improve code before it is merged into your project. Update, approve, merge, or block merge requests based on data from external systems. This provides a consistent mechanism for reviewers to provide approval, and makes it easy for How to create merge requests in GitLab.
5ai4ufmr
v734i2q
ezfpnrtsb
fhhuoe35
y7cxnbijl
hjmxhv9o
rp5vxrvifvd
cz4op
gbomez
z04nw